Education Requirements for Becoming a Security Analyst
To become a Security Analyst in India, a combination of education, certifications, and practical experience is typically required. Here’s a detailed breakdown:
-
Bachelor's Degree:
- A bachelor's degree in computer science, information technology, cybersecurity, or a related field is essential. Courses in programming, networking, and database management are particularly useful.
-
Master's Degree (Optional):
- While not always mandatory, a master's degree in cybersecurity or a related field can provide advanced knowledge and skills, enhancing career prospects.
-
Certifications:
- CompTIA Security+: A foundational certification covering essential security skills.
- Certified Ethical Hacker (CEH): Focuses on offensive security techniques to identify vulnerabilities.
- Certified Information Systems Security Professional (CISSP): A globally recognized certification for security professionals with experience.
- Certified Information Security Manager (CISM): Targets professionals in information security management.
-
Skills Required:
- Technical Skills: Proficiency in network security, operating systems, and security software.
- Analytical Skills: Ability to analyze security breaches and identify root causes.
- Problem-Solving Skills: Capacity to develop and implement effective security solutions.
- Communication Skills: Ability to clearly communicate security risks and recommendations to stakeholders.
-
Experience:
- Entry-level positions may require internships or some experience in IT or security-related roles. More advanced roles typically require several years of relevant experience.

Fees
The cost of courses and certifications to become a Security Analyst in India can vary widely depending on the type of institution, course duration, and level of certification. Here’s a detailed breakdown of the typical fees associated with different educational paths:
-
Bachelor's Degree:
- Government Colleges: ₹20,000 - ₹50,000 per year
- Private Colleges: ₹80,000 - ₹2,00,000 per year
-
Master's Degree:
- Government Colleges: ₹30,000 - ₹70,000 per year
- Private Colleges: ₹1,00,000 - ₹3,00,000 per year
-
Certification Courses:
- CompTIA Security+: ₹25,000 - ₹40,000
- Certified Ethical Hacker (CEH): ₹35,000 - ₹50,000
- Certified Information Systems Security Professional (CISSP): ₹50,000 - ₹75,000
- Certified Information Security Manager (CISM): ₹60,000 - ₹85,000
-
Online Courses:
- Platforms like Coursera, Udemy, and edX offer cybersecurity courses ranging from ₹2,000 to ₹20,000 per course.
Additional Costs
- Study Materials: ₹5,000 - ₹15,000 (books, practice exams)
-
Exam Fees:
- CompTIA Security+: ₹25,000 - ₹30,000
- CEH: ₹30,000 - ₹35,000
- CISSP: ₹60,000 - ₹65,000
- CISM: ₹55,000 - ₹60,000
Factors Influencing Fees
- Institution Reputation: Top-tier institutions often charge higher fees.
- Course Duration: Longer courses typically cost more.
- Mode of Study: Online courses are generally more affordable than in-person classes.
- Certification Level: Advanced certifications command higher fees.

Related Exams
To excel as a Security Analyst in India, several key exams and certifications can significantly boost your career. These exams validate your skills and knowledge, making you a more attractive candidate for top cybersecurity roles.
-
CompTIA Security+:
- Description: A foundational certification that validates the baseline skills needed to perform core security functions. It covers network security, compliance, threats, and vulnerabilities.
- Importance: Ideal for those starting their cybersecurity career.
-
Certified Ethical Hacker (CEH):
- Description: Focuses on ethical hacking techniques, teaching you how to think like a hacker to identify vulnerabilities and protect systems.
- Importance: Essential for roles involving penetration testing and vulnerability assessment.
-
Certified Information Systems Security Professional (CISSP):
- Description: A globally recognized certification for experienced security professionals. It covers a broad range of security practices and principles.
- Importance: Highly valued for leadership roles in security management.
-
Certified Information Security Manager (CISM):
- Description: Targets professionals in information security management, focusing on governance, risk management, and compliance.
- Importance: Suitable for those aiming for managerial positions in security.
-
GIAC Certifications:
- Description: Offers various specialized certifications, such as GIAC Certified Incident Handler (GCIH) and GIAC Security Essentials Certification (GSEC).
- Importance: Provides in-depth knowledge in specific areas of cybersecurity.
